Finance Review Summary — Licensing Dispute

Quick recap for department heads: the row with Quillharbour Media over the Fenwick Atlas licence is dragging on. We've accrued a reserve covering the disputed royalties, and legal thinks a settlement lands next quarter. Cash impact is manageable; reputational impact less so, so keep it off slide decks. The confidential planning note is appended below.

confidential, kahog-bawif: The northern region missed its Pramir quota by 20.0 percent last quarter. Casaxek Freight plans to lower the Fraion list price by 41.5 percent in December. The finance team signed off on a budget of $236.4 million for Project Druius. The renewal with Fenysix Partners closes at $91.3 million a year, 2.1 percent below the last contract.

**Alert: GatewayRateLimitBreach**

Fires when the Lattice internal API gateway rejects more than 5% of requests over five minutes due to rate limiting. Usually caused by a misbehaving client or a quota set too low after a deploy. Check the top-consumers dashboard before raising limits. If the source is unclear, ask the gateway team.

escalation mailbox, kaweg-kahif: druwyn.sordor@nelvroworks.corp

Kiosk watchdog release — Pellam Terminals. Build watchdogd from the frozen branch only. Confirm heartbeat interval is 15s and reboot threshold is 3 misses; anything else fails cert review. Run the soak test on a bench unit for 30 minutes. No OTA push until the soak log is attached to the release ticket. Package the watchdog image, checksum it, and stage it on the Grenfell depot mirror. Sign the staged image with the fleet deploy key shown below.

rollout seal: bky19_eMLCfa2rZ3EgiNqssvu

**Action item (PM-214, Coldvault archival):** Automate archiving of cold storage buckets older than the retention cutoff. Manual sweeps missed two regions last quarter and blew the storage budget. Owner: infra rotation. Sweep cadence, batch size, and age thresholds must be config-driven, not hardcoded, so on-call can tune under load. Dry-run mode required before first prod run. Proposed defaults for review at sync are below.

limits module of fahog-kahop:
CAPS = {
    "fraeth": 189,
    "drumir": 842,
}